Transaction dd34bf84887c37038e3179f0c4b57141d2d81133609e5b86c02766e5f2511c3b
1 Input
1 Output
-
dd34bf84887c37038e3179f0c4b57141d2d81133609e5b86c02766e5f2511c3b:0
- value
- 889162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daf04df219089e2d807a67a317a9df3349ae379c OP_EQUAL
- address
- 3Mef71ZPmHF9KKXZH7evzAtTG2Ybevy4tn